MetaMask(メタマスク)のガス代節約に効果的なタイミングはいつ?
ブロックチェーン技術の普及が進む現代、仮想通貨やスマートコントラクトを利用した取引は日常的なものとなりつつあります。その中でも、最も広く利用されているデジタルウォレットの一つとして注目されるのが「MetaMask(メタマスク)」です。このウォレットは、イーサリアム(Ethereum)ネットワーク上での取引を容易にし、ユーザーが自身の資産を安全に管理できるようにするための強力なツールです。しかし、その一方で、取引の実行には「ガス代」と呼ばれる手数料が発生します。このガス代は、ネットワーク上のトランザクション処理に必要な計算リソースを支払うためのコストであり、市場状況やネットワークの混雑度によって大きく変動します。
そのため、特に頻繁に取引を行うユーザーにとっては、ガス代の最適化が重要な課題となります。本稿では、MetaMaskを使用する際にガス代を節約できる効果的なタイミングについて、専門的な観点から詳細に解説します。どのような状況でガス代が安くなるのか、また、それを活用するための戦略的アプローチを体系的に紹介することで、ユーザーがより効率的な取引行動をとれるよう支援することを目指します。
1. ガス代とは何か?ブロックチェーンにおける役割
まず、ガス代の基本概念を明確にしておきましょう。ガス代(Gas Fee)は、イーサリアムネットワーク上で行われるすべての操作(送金、スマートコントラクトの実行、NFTの購入など)に対して課される手数料です。この手数料は、ネットワークのコンセンサスプロトコルである「プルーフ・オブ・ワーク(PoW)」や「プルーフ・オブ・ステーク(PoS)」に基づいて、マイナーまたは検証者に報酬として支払われます。
ガス代は、以下の2つの要素から構成されています:
- ガス単価(Gas Price):1単位のガスに対する価格(単位:Gwei)。これは、ユーザーがどの程度のスピードでトランザクションを処理したいかを示す指標です。高い単価を設定すれば、優先順位が上がり、迅速な承認が得られます。
- ガス量(Gas Limit):特定のトランザクションに要する最大ガス量。この値は、操作の複雑さに応じて異なります。例えば、単純な送金は低めのガス量で済みますが、スマートコントラクトの呼び出しや複数のステップを含む取引は高額なガス量が必要です。
合計ガス代は、次の式で計算されます:
ガス代 = ガス単価 × ガス量
この計算式からわかるように、ガス代を抑えるには、どちらか一方または両方の値を調整することが有効です。ただし、ガス量は取引の性質に依存するため、事前に正確な見積もりが必要です。一方、ガス単価はユーザーの意思決定により自由に設定可能です。これが、ガス代節約の鍵となるポイントです。
2. ネットワークの混雑状況とガス代の関係
ガス代の変動は、主にネットワークの混雑度に起因しています。イーサリアムネットワークでは、毎秒数千件のトランザクションが処理され、その処理能力には限界があります。そのため、需要が急増すると、トランザクションのキューが長くなり、競争が激化します。この状況下では、ユーザーはより高いガス単価を提示して、自分の取引を早く処理させようとするため、全体のガス代が上昇します。
逆に、ネットワークの負荷が低いときには、多くのマイナーが余剰リソースを持ち、低ガス単価のトランザクションも迅速に処理できます。このような時期こそが、ガス代を大幅に節約できるチャンスと言えます。
具体的な例を挙げると、以下のような状況が該当します:
- 週末の夜間や平日の午前早朝(日本時間の深夜~朝方)
- 主要なイベントやプロジェクトの発表直後(特に成功した場合)
- 大規模なNFT落札会や空売り圧力が弱まる時期
- フィンテック関連のニュースが少ない日
これらの時間帯は、一般に取引活動が静穏化しており、ネットワークの負荷が軽い傾向にあります。そのため、わずかなガス単価でトランザクションが完了する可能性が高いのです。
3. MetaMaskにおけるガス代の表示と設定方法
MetaMaskは、ユーザーがリアルタイムでガス代を確認し、適切な設定を行うためのインターフェースを提供しています。取引の際、通常は以下の3つのオプションが表示されます:
- 速い(Fast):最も高いガス単価。即時処理が期待できる。
- 標準(Standard):平均的なガス単価。多くのユーザーが選ぶバランス型。
- 遅い(Slow):最低のガス単価。処理に時間がかかるが、コストは最小限。
MetaMaskは、自動的にこれらの値を推奨していますが、ユーザーは手動でカスタマイズすることも可能です。特に「遅い」を選択することで、ネットワークの混雑が少ない時間帯に合わせて、非常に低いガス代で取引を実行できます。
さらに、MetaMaskの「ガスプレビュー」機能を使えば、実際にどのくらいのガス代がかかるかを事前にシミュレーションできます。これにより、予算内での取引計画が立てやすくなります。また、ガス単価の上限を設定しておくことで、過度なコストを回避するといった運用も可能になります。
4. ガス代節約に効果的なタイミングの具体例
ここでは、実際にガス代が低下するタイミングを、いくつかの具体的なシナリオで紹介します。
4.1. 平日の深夜〜早朝(日本時間:0:00~6:00)
日本の時間帯で言えば、午前0時から6時の間に、欧米や東南アジアのユーザーが活動を開始する前の時間帯です。この時間帯は、世界的な取引アクティビティが極めて低い状態にあります。特にアメリカの東部時間では、夜間(日本時間の午前~午前6時)は金融市場が閉鎖しており、多数のユーザーがオンラインから離れているため、ネットワーク負荷は最小限に抑えられます。
この時間帯に送金やスマートコントラクトの呼び出しを行えば、ガス代は通常の50%以下まで低下するケースもあります。特に、大きな取引を予定している場合は、この時間を狙ってスケジューリングするのが賢明です。
4.2. 大規模なプロジェクト発表後の冷却期間
新規トークンの発行や、有名なNFTコレクションの販売が行われた後、一時的にネットワークが過熱します。これは、多くのユーザーが同時に入札や購入を試みるためです。しかしその後、需要が収束し、取引の流れが落ち着く時期が訪れます。
この「冷却期間」は、通常発表後数時間から数日後に現れます。この時期に、不要な緊急性のない取引を実施すれば、ガス代が著しく低下します。例えば、「未使用のトークンの移動」「ウォレットの再設定」「アセットの分散保管」などの作業は、このタイミングで行うことでコストを削減できます。
4.3. 土曜日・日曜日の昼前後
週末になると、多くの個人ユーザーが仕事や学校から解放され、仮想通貨の投資やゲームプレイに集中します。その結果、土曜日の午後から日曜日の夕方までが、ネットワークの混雑ピーク期となります。しかし、日曜日の午前中(日本時間:10:00~14:00)は、多くの人が休日の準備や家族との時間を取り合うため、取引活動が一時的に減少します。
この時間帯は、特に「低コスト」でトランザクションを処理できる貴重なチャンスです。特に、NFTの出品やマーケットプレイスへの登録など、時間的な制約がない作業は、このタイミングに合わせるのが理想的です。
5. ガス代節約のための戦略的アプローチ
単に「安い時間帯に取引する」だけではなく、長期的にガス代を抑制するためには、戦略的な運用が不可欠です。以下に、効果的な節約戦略をまとめます。
5.1. 取引の予約とスケジューリング
MetaMaskの「予約トランザクション」機能(一部のプラットフォームでサポート)を利用して、特定の時間に取引を実行するように設定できます。これにより、自らの判断で最適なタイミングを選び、意図的にガス代を抑えることが可能になります。特に、定期的な資産移動や分配を行うユーザーにとっては、非常に有効な手法です。
5.2. ガス代のモニタリングツールの活用
ガス代の変動をリアルタイムで把握するためには、外部の監視ツールの利用が推奨されます。代表的なものとして、EtherscanやGasNow、ETH Gas Stationなどが挙げられます。これらのサービスは、現在のガス単価の推移をグラフ化し、どのレベルの単価が「安価」かを明確に示してくれます。
特に、GasNowは「予測ガス価格」機能を備えており、今後の15分~1時間以内のガス価格の変動を見越して、最適なタイミングを提案してくれます。これを活用することで、予測外の高コストを回避できます。
5.3. ガス代の最適化を目的としたスマートコントラクト設計
開発者や高度なユーザーの場合、スマートコントラクトのコード自体を最適化することで、ガス量を削減できます。例えば、冗長な条件分岐の削除、配列の効率的な扱い、変数の再利用など、コードの書き方によってガス消費量は大きく変わります。
また、複数の操作を一度に実行する「バッチ処理」や、「マルチスイート」方式の導入も効果的です。こうした工夫により、同じ機能でもガス量を30~50%削減することが可能です。
6. 節約の限界とリスクの認識
ガス代節約は重要ですが、無理に「遅い」設定を選ぶことによるリスクも認識しておく必要があります。特に、以下のようなケースでは注意が必要です:
- 期限付きの取引(例:オークション参加、レンディング契約)
- 急ぎの資金移動(例:不正アクセス対応、資金の緊急調達)
- ネットワーク障害が発生している場合の応急処置
これらの状況では、ガス代のコストよりも「処理速度」や「信頼性」が優先されるべきです。無理に節約しようとすると、トランザクションが処理されず、損失を招く可能性があります。したがって、必ず「取引の緊急性」と「コストのバランス」を評価する必要があります。
7. 結論
MetaMaskを活用する上で、ガス代の節約は経済的な合理性を高めるための重要なスキルです。本稿では、ガス代が安くなるタイミングとして、平日の深夜・早朝、大規模プロジェクト発表後の冷却期間、週末の午前中などを挙げ、それぞれの背景と理由を詳述しました。また、これらのタイミングを効果的に活用するための戦略として、取引のスケジューリング、外部ツールの活用、スマートコントラクトの最適化といったアプローチを紹介しました。
最終的に、ガス代節約の成功は「タイミングの選択」と「戦略の構築」の両方が求められます。ユーザーは、日々の取引の性質を分析し、必要に応じて柔軟に対応することで、長期的に安定したコストパフォーマンスを実現できます。また、リスクを理解し、緊急時にも対応可能な体制を整えることも、健全なデジタル資産運用の必須条件です。
結論として、MetaMaskのガス代を節約する最適なタイミングは、ネットワークの混雑が最小限に抑えられている時間帯、特に日本時間の深夜から早朝にかけての時間帯であると言えます。このタイミングを意識し、情報収集と計画立案を徹底することで、ユーザーはより効率的かつ経済的なブロックチェーン利用を実現できます。



